What’s the position?

We’re hiring a Product Manager, Regulatory Data to lead the strategy and execution of our multi-jurisdictional regulatory and compliance reporting suite.

 

In this role, you'll be responsible for deeply understanding how reporting obligations vary across markets, how the underlying data flows support each report, and how to evolve our systems as new requirements emerge. You'll be hands-on with SQL, schemas, and pipelines, and expected to dig into raw data to troubleshoot issues, validate assumptions, and ensure field-level accuracy.

 

You won’t be managing engineers, but you’ll work side by side with Data, Engineering, Compliance, and Legal teams to define reporting logic, handle edge cases, and deliver audit-ready data products. When something needs to change, or when something breaks, you’ll be the person who can untangle the problem and lead the path to resolution.

 

This is a high-impact, technical product role that sits at the intersection of data infrastructure, compliance obligations, and operational risk. As regulatory complexity grows, so does the importance of this role, and you'll be key to ensuring we build a reporting foundation that is scalable, accurate, and trusted.

 

Key Responsibilities:

  • Define and evolve requirements for regulatory and compliance reports across multiple U.S. jurisdictions

  • Write and run SQL queries to validate report logic, identify root causes, and support audit investigations

  • Understand how data flows from source systems through pipelines into report outputs, and map those flows clearly

  • Partner with Compliance and Legal to interpret regulatory requirements, resolve ambiguity, and translate into precise data logic

  • Collaborate with Data Engineering and Platform teams to manage dependencies and maintain data quality

  • Act as the subject matter expert on field-level report logic, business context, and jurisdictional nuance

  • Monitor regulatory changes and lead corresponding updates to logic, format, and pipeline dependencies

  • Ensure all documentation is accurate, accessible, and defensible under regulatory scrutiny

  • Lead triage and resolution of data or reporting issues in production environments
